The Paris women prêt-à-porter collections show ended. Let’s see a few ideas for the autumn/winter 2006/2007 season presented on the catwalks of Paris during this fashion week.

Mini dresses in hand-painted silk brocade for the Miu Miu collection by Prada.
Gothic chic from the Christian Dior collection signed by John Galliano, who presented an American folk woman for his own label.

A new skin care technology utilizing the power of infrared light and liquid minerals enhances skin elasticity to the décolleté area.

LED Light Therapy, introduced by Dorit Baxter Day Spa in New York City, in just 30 minutes treatment, activates cellular repair in the décolleté area, making the skin, tighter and revived.

The décolleté area consists of some of the thinnest and most delicate skin on a woman’s body. Lack of a proper skin care routine and sun overexposure on the neck and décolleté area result in wrinkles and a lack of elasticity. Such premature aging is further accelerated by a lack of moisturizing to the décolleté area.

Baxter says:
“Women tend to overlook the décolleté area of their body. This cutting edge treatment stimulates the production of collagen and elastin which in turn plumps up and firms the skin.” ( Source: PRweb )

30 minutes and $95 - this is the cost of the treatment, would not be so much to enjoy the spring and summer fashions of showing bare skin.

American designer Tom Ford has signed a deal with the Italian fashion company Ermenegildo Zegna Group.

The agreement is a long-term licensing contract for the production and distribution of ready to wear and tailor-made men’s wear, accessories and footwear signed Tom Ford.

The first Tom Ford collection is expected to debut in Fall 2006 and it will include high fashion men’s wear, suits, tailor-made shirts, accessories, footwear and leather wear.
